Common Fresno Medical Errors
There are many ways a medical error can occur, and most are due to a mistake or negligence on behalf of the doctor, nurse, pharmacist, technician, or other health care professional. Some examples of medical errors include:
- Misreading a chart and administering a medication the patient has a known allergy to, or administering a medication that has already been given.
- Improper administration or monitoring of anesthesia during surgery
- Accidentally administering the wrong medication or the wrong dosage of medication
- Performing the wrong surgery on a patient
- Poor documentation on a medical chart that leads to improper diagnosis or administration of incorrect treatment
- Communication errors between physicians and nurses, or communication errors due to language barrier
